Design

The design of the Casio PRW 2500T-7CR was overseen by a group of meteorologists; so the sensors are tuned with precision, making it ideal for fine measurements and position tracking.

Overall, the watch looks stylish with a strong stainless steel strap and casing surrounding the LCD display. There is an arrangement of ringlets in the back casing to improve comfort as well as grip. It sits snugly on the wrist and is extremely comfortable, thanks to the astonishingly lightweight design.

At the outset, the watch may look too bulky and gaudy. However, once you unbox it, you will be pleased to find that the large face of the model actually compliments its smooth and sophisticated design.

The standard Pathfinder layout continues to be there, although with several modifications. The circular screen has a dedicated compass, barometer and altimeter buttons on the right side, and the sensor and the mode button on the left. The buttons are large enough to be activated while wearing a glove, and the screen is big enough to display two levels of data.

The six o’clock section has two buttons – the adjust button for setting values in the model’s modes, and the light button for activating the backlight when necessary.

The user interface is particularly of note. The information on the display is presented in a very intuitive manner, arranged in an orderly way and available at a glance.

The screen is designed in such a way so as to provide as much information as possible without you having to navigate through mode screens. The time is placed at the bottom of the dial. It also shows the moon phase, tidal data, barometric reading, and calendar at the same time.

You can remove the tidal data from the home screen and replace it with a more complete calendar display if you want. The amount of customization and the number of options this timepiece provides are what make it one of the best watches in the market for adventure outings.

The watch comes with a detailed manual; so you won’t be frustrated while searching for ways to explore the features. Since the menu system is easy to navigate, calibrating and configuring some of the more advanced options this watch has to offer will not be a hassle at all.


Features and Specifications

The Casio PRW 2500T-7CR doesn’t score a lot of features when compared to its competitors in the market. However, it is a mid-range watch, and you can only expect a limited number of features to be available for something that does not cost as much. It is solar powered, six band atomic clock controlled, has improved sensors, improved durability and a horde of other features.

If you are familiar with Casio’s mid-range military watches, you are probably aware of the atomic time keeping technology. For citizens of America, this implies receiving calibrated radio waves from Fort Collins to ensure that this watch is accurate to the millisecond.

The Casio PRW 2500T-7CR also possesses the atomic time keeping functionality. This feature is important for military professions where synchronization with fellow teammates is of the up most importance in military professions such as rescue crews, navy seals and pilots. No wonder, this watch is so popular among military men.

Designed for extreme sports, the Casio PRW 2500T-7CR is expected to have a feature that warns the wearer of approaching storms while on a long expedition.

The barometer on this watch along with this precise weather forecasting system does exactly that. It takes a reading once in every two hours and plots this data on a trend graph. When the barometer button is depressed, a traditional mercury reading is presented alongside an accurate temperature display, so that you may assess weather conditions at a glance without too much effort.

Most importantly, this watch can take a beating and is also water resistant up to 200 meters. It comes with a metal caseback and a healthy amount of plastic padding. The design is such that the crystal is inset a bit compared to the bezel, thereby preventing damage to the LCD screen as much as possible.

The full list of features include world time, full calendar data, several alarms, automatic back-lighting, stopwatch, count-down timer, moon phase, tidal data, thermometer, compass, barometer, and altimeter among others.

It may seem bewildering if you have not used a Casio watch before, but once you have figured it all out, you will no longer face any trouble navigating through the various modes.

All the function buttons such as those for starting, stopping, or resetting the chronograph are on the right side of the case. The stopwatch and countdown timers are also easy to use and convenient.

The altimeter is a great feature, for it allows you to set the reading from sea level and store data regarding your ascent and descent for analysis later on. The fact that the Casio PRW 2500T-7CR watch is solar powered is yet another interesting feature.

Casio claims that the timepiece will remain charged for up to 5 months in absence of light. In fact, the watch has a power saving/ sleeper mode where the remaining battery life is displayed on the home screen. Therefore, you will always know when this watch is going to run out of battery.

Specifications:

  • Tough Solar Power
  • 200M Water Resistant
  • Duplex LCD
  • Tide Graph (tide level for specific date and time)
  • Moon Data (moon age of the specific date and moon phase graph)
  • Digital Compass
  • Measures and displays direction as one of 16 points
  • Graphic direction pointer
  • Bidirectional calibration and northerly calibration function
  • Magnetic declination correction
  • Bearing memory
  • Altimeter
  • Barometer
  • Atmospheric pressure tendency graph
  • Atmospheric pressure differential graphic
  • Barometric change indicator
  • Thermometer
  • 5 Independent Daily alarms
  • Hourly time signal
  • World Time
  • 1/100 second stopwatch
  • Countdown Timer
  • Battery level indicator
  • Power saving function
  • Full auto-calendar (pre-programmed until the year 2099)
  • Storage Battery: Solar rechargeable battery
  • battery life: 5-23 months (see below)
  • 5 months on full charge (without further exposure to light)
  • 23 months on full charge with Power Saving (without further exposure to light)
